Madrid-based Informatica El Corte Ingles recently announced a range of multimedia personal computers, equipped with a 16-bit SoundBlaster audio interface, two-speed CD-ROM, Microsoft Corp Sampler, Microsoft Creative Writer and SoundBlaster Audio Tools games. The new models incorporate a system that reduces energy consumption and noise levels, and have been manufactured using eco-friendly processes and recyclable materials. The Inves Covadonga Multimedia comes with an Intel Corp SI Enhanced DX4-75 processor, 8Mb RAM, 420Mb IDE hard disk and Super VGA VESA architecture with 1Mb Video RAM, expandable to 2Mb. The Inves VIP Multimedia is a 69MHz Pentium machine that includes Plug ‘n’ Play architecture, an IDE PCI disk controller and a 14 low-radiation screen.
